Question - BSBA Company produced two joint products A and B, and by-products C and D from the same raw materials with joint costs P200,000. Other information are as follows:
Units produced (20,000; 30,000; 5,000 and 5,000);
Unit sold (18,000; 25,000; 5,000 and 5,000);
Final unit selling prices (25.00; P20.00; 2.00 and P1.50);
Further processing costs (P150,000; P210,000; P5,000 and P4,000);
Selling and Administrative expenses (P15,000; P21,000; P500 and P400);
Desired profit on C and D (P2,000 and P1,500).
If the entity uses average unit costs method in joint products and the net proceeds of sale of by-products are presented as additional revenue of the main products, what is the total unit cost of Product A?
a. P11.50
b. P12.16
c. P12.21
d. P12.26
